Enzo Maresca admits he "expected more" from Chelsea captain Reece James

Chelsea head coach Enzo Maresca claims that he "expected more" leadership from club captain Reece James, challenging the defender to become a leading figure in the dressing room.

Chelsea boss Enzo Maresca has admitted that he expected better leadership from captain Reece James.

The full-back made his long-awaited return from a hamstring injury in last Sunday's 2-1 Premier League away defeat against Liverpool.

After being handed a surprise start at Anfield, James played 53 minutes before he was replaced as part of a triple substitution.

Chelsea were reluctant to take too many risks with his return, and they are expected to exercise caution with James in the coming weeks as he looks to build up his match fitness.

Maresca challenges James to show more leadership

While Chelsea is pleased to have James available for selection, Maresca has admitted that he expected more from the club captain in terms of leadership.

The Chelsea head coach also revealed that he has spoken to the skipper in private as he looks to create leaders in the dressing room.

"I spoke with him and I expected from him more in terms of leadership, inside the changing room and for different kinds of things," Maresca told reporters ahead of Sunday's meeting with Newcastle United.

"He is on the way, he is doing well, he is progressing, but from Reece, I expected more also in terms of leadership.

"Most of the time when they are captain, they think that because they are captain they have more. 'Because I am the captain, I expect that you give me more.' For me, because you are the captain you have to give more. You have to give more than the rest.

"And sometimes: 'OK, I am the captain, I can give less.' No. He is one of the captains and I expected from him, and his team-mates expected from him, to give always more in terms of leadership in general."

Who does Maresca view as potential leaders?

While Maresca has bemoaned Chelsea's lack of leaders, he has claimed that Tosin Adarabioyo, Levi Colwill and Marc Cucurella all have the attributes to be key figures in the dressing room.

Maresca added: "When you don't have a proper leader, you need to build that. I think we don't have a proper leader.

"Probably Tosin is one of the guys that is. So the rest, we need to build them. Reece is on the way but he is not there, so he needs to make an effort in that one.

"The one that is doing fantastic in this kind of thing is Levi. Levi probably at the beginning of the season was not a leader but now you can see that he is one of the guys that is always speaking. We need to build that. Marc Cucurella is one of the guys. We need more and more."

Maresca is currently preparing his side for back-to-back games against Newcastle, with the two sides set to face off in Sunday's Premier League clash at Stamford Bridge, before they go head-to-head in Wednesday's EFL Cup tie at St. James' Park.
